Srisailam, located in the Indian state of Andhra Pradesh, is renowned for its rich cultural heritage and profound spiritual significance. The heart of this sacred town is the Mallikarjuna Swamy Temple, one of the twelve Jyotirlingas dedicated to Lord Shiva, and a revered Shakti Peetha with sanctum of Goddess Bhramaramba. This illustrious temple is steeped in history, believed to have been established in ancient times and showcases stunning Dravidian architecture that attracts pilgrims and tourists alike. Srisailam's importance goes beyond religion; it is also surrounded by the breathtaking Nallamala Hills and the Krishna River, making it a picturesque destination. At the heart of Srisailam lies the revered Shri Mallikarjuna Jyotirlinga temple, a significant pilgrimage destination that draws devotees seeking spiritual solace. As part of your travel plan, consider the multiple darshan options available, including Sparsh Darshan and Suprabhatham, which commences at 3:30 AM, inviting devotees to begin their day with divine blessings. Early risers will appreciate the Panchamrutha Abhishekam at 5:00 AM, a cherished ritual that fills the air with the aroma of sacred offerings. Other significant rites such as the Rudra Homam, Kumkumarchana, and the Nitya Kalyanotsavam are also integral to the temple experience, making your visit truly enriching and spiritually fulfilling.
To reach Srisailam, travelers can enjoy a well-connected journey via road, with several private and state-run buses operating from major nearby cities. The nearest railway station is located in the town of Markapur, approximately 60 kilometers away, providing convenient access for train travelers. For those flying in, the nearest airport is Rajiv Gandhi International Airport in Hyderabad, roughly 220 kilometers from Srisailam.
